Index: chrome/android/java/src/org/chromium/chrome/browser/webapps/WebApkActivity.java |
diff --git a/chrome/android/java/src/org/chromium/chrome/browser/webapps/WebApkActivity.java b/chrome/android/java/src/org/chromium/chrome/browser/webapps/WebApkActivity.java |
index 7c4a070defd51917c2f13376bbf5e96ed1f2895e..1f02e8aa01cd9a6aceedf7515cc97283f0bac24b 100644 |
--- a/chrome/android/java/src/org/chromium/chrome/browser/webapps/WebApkActivity.java |
+++ b/chrome/android/java/src/org/chromium/chrome/browser/webapps/WebApkActivity.java |
@@ -146,15 +146,13 @@ public class WebApkActivity extends WebappActivity { |
} |
@Override |
- public void finishNativeInitialization() { |
- super.finishNativeInitialization(); |
- |
- // TODO(hanxi): Ask WebApk's update manager whether to check resource updates. |
+ public void onDeferredStartup() { |
+ super.onDeferredStartup(); |
if (mManifestUpgradeDetector == null) { |
Yaron
2016/08/10 02:26:28
It's a little strange the the activity news up a M
Xi Han
2016/08/11 19:01:13
As discussed offline, adopted the above solution.
|
mManifestUpgradeDetector = |
new ManifestUpgradeDetector(getActivityTab(), mWebappInfo); |
} |
- mManifestUpgradeDetector.start(); |
+ WebApkUpdateManager.checkUpdate(mWebappInfo.id(), mManifestUpgradeDetector); |
} |
@Override |